10. CONTINUATION OF PROCLAMATION OF A STORM-RELATED LOCAL EMERGENCY FOR REPAIR OF THE\nSLOPE BETWEEN EL CAMINO REAL AND TRIESTE DRIVE, APPROVAL OF PLANS AND AUTHORIZATION\nOF ADDITIONAL APPROPRIATIONS FOR THIS EMERGENCY, CIP PROJECT NO. 6107 – Adoption of a\nresolution continuing the proclamation of a storm-related local emergency for repair of the slope\nbetween El Camino Real and Trieste Drive, approving the plans and authorizing additional\nappropriations in the amount of $955,000 for the Trieste Drive Slope Repair, Capital Improvement\nProgram Project No. 6107. 4. AGRICULTURAL CONVERSION MITIGATION FEE FUNDS FOR BATIQUITOS LAGOON FOUNDATION\nPROJECTS – Adoption of resolution approving a $35,287 transfer of Agricultural Conversion Mitigation\nFee funds from Batiquitos Lagoon Foundation Project AGP 06-12 to Batiquitos Lagoon Foundation\nProject AGP 09-03, a $120,236 appropriation for upcoming costs associated with the projects, and an\nadditional appropriation of $5,000 for AGP 06-12 to align the current FY 2023-24 Agricultural\nConversion Mitigation Fee Program Budget and authorizing the City Manager to execute funding\nagreements with the Batiquitos Lagoon Foundation. 7. CONTINUATION OF PROCLAMATION OF A STORM-RELATED LOCAL EMERGENCY FOR REMOVAL OF\nSEDIMENT AND VEGETATION ON THE BUENA VISTA CREEK CONCRETE CHANNEL NEAR EL CAMINO\nREAL AND AUTHORIZATION OF ADDITIONAL APPROPRIATIONS FOR THIS EMERGENCY – Adoption of a\nresolution con�nuing the proclama�on of a storm-related local emergency for removal of sediment\nand vegeta�on in the Buena Vista Creek Concrete Channel near El Camino Real and authorizing\naddi�onal appropria�ons in the amount of $474,000 for the Storm Drain System Rehabilita�on and\nRepair Program.
